Shannon Moore - Celebrity News Service Hollywood, CA (CNS) - Singer Bobby Brown has just released a tell-all book about his life and troubled marriage to pop diva Whitney Houston. Although the new book, 'Bobby Brown: The Truth, the Whole Truth and Nothing But' is due out in stores next month, details began surfacing in the New York Post on Thursday. Brown blames lots of his bad boy behavior on Whitney, saying "I never used cocaine until I met Whitney," and before her, "I had experimented with other drugs, but marijuana was my drug of choice." Brown claims his 15-year marriage to Houston was "doomed from the beginning" and "I think we got married for all the wrong reasons. Now, I realize Whitney had a different agenda than I did when we got married . . . I believe her agenda was to clean up her image, while mine was to be loved and have children." Whitney responded to the allegations through her rep who released a statement to People saying, "Miss Houston is sad that Bobby feels he need to say such things but she chooses to take the high road and will not speak badly about the father of her child even if it's to set the record straight."
